Optimizing Forms and Landing Pages

When it comes to converting visitors into leads, optimizing forms and landing pages is non-negotiable. They should be user-friendly and intuitive, especially on mobile devices where a large portion of your audience may be browsing. Minimize form fields to reduce friction, ensure fast page loading times, and utilize clear, compelling CTAs.

Segmentation and Targeted Campaigns

Segmentation and targeted campaigns in email marketing are about delivering the right message to the right person at the right time. By dividing your email list into distinct groups based on behavior, demographics, or engagement level criteria, you can tailor your messaging to resonate more deeply with each segment. Personalized emails dramatically increase the chances of conversion because they address specific needs or interests, making each subscriber feel valued and understood.

#5 Pay-Per-Click (PPC): Capturing Intent-Focused Leads

Pay-per-click (PPC) advertising holds distinct advantages over organic strategies, particularly in its ability to deliver immediate results. Unlike SEO, which takes months to bear fruit, PPC ads can start driving traffic and leads as soon as they go live. They’re also highly controllable, allowing you to adjust real-time budgets, targeting, and messaging based on performance data. Plus, with PPC, you can target keywords or demographics that might be highly competitive in organic search.

Key Strategies for Maximizing PPC Campaigns

To maximize the potency of PPC campaigns, you should refine your targeting to reach the most relevant audience and use data-driven insights to optimize your bids. Write compelling ad copy that resonates with your target demographic and conveys the value proposition. A/B testing different ad variations is crucial to understanding what resonates best with your audience. Furthermore, ensure the landing pages connected to your ads are highly relevant and convert well to get the best return on your investment.

What Are Some Best Practices for Conversion Optimization on Websites?

Some best practices for website conversion optimization include clear and compelling CTAs, reducing clutter around conversion points, simplifying navigation, and ensuring the page loading speed is quick. Analyze user behavior through analytics to identify friction points and perform A/B testing to fine-tune page elements. Furthermore, personalize content to match user intent while continuously optimizing for mobile users to improve the overall user experience and conversion rates.

How Do You Build an Email List that Converts?

To build an email list that converts, offer your audience compelling incentives like ebooks, discount codes, or exclusive content in exchange for their email address. Make subscription forms visible and easy to use, and convey the benefits of joining your list. Employ lead magnets relevant to your audience’s interests and use engaging follow-up sequences to nurture your subscribers, gradually guiding them toward making a purchase.
